Ericsson AB, Huawei Technologies Co., Ltd., Nokia Corporation, ZTE Corporation, and Samsung Electronics Co., Ltd. dominate the 5G technology and infrastructure market, alongside Cisco Systems, Inc., NEC Corporation, Qualcomm Technologies, Inc., and Dell Technologies Inc. These ten companies lead through end-to-end solutions encompassing core networks, radio access networks (RAN), cloud-native architectures, and edge computing innovations. Ericsson pioneers scalable 5G Core with network slicing and AI automation, enabling operators worldwide to deploy agile services amid rapid digital transformation. Huawei excels in software-driven, resilient networks supporting standalone deployments and enterprise scalability, maintaining strong global penetration despite regulatory challenges. Nokia emphasizes secure, flexible cloud-native platforms with vertical-specific integrations for sectors like manufacturing and logistics. ZTE advances cost-effective systems with edge computing focus, expanding in Asia-Pacific via high-performance base stations and AI-powered fixed wireless access. Samsung delivers modular RAN and core platforms, including massive MIMO antennas, accelerating connectivity for telecoms and high-speed applications.
Cisco Systems, Inc., NEC Corporation, and Qualcomm Technologies, Inc. bolster infrastructure with cybersecurity, virtualization, and chipset leadership. Cisco provides virtualized 5G Core emphasizing operational efficiency, managed services, and seamless multi-cloud integration for enterprises. NEC offers interoperable solutions combining professional services, automation, and orchestration tailored to regional challenges in smart cities and telecom. Qualcomm drives Open RAN and semiconductor innovations, enabling energy-efficient deployments with partners like Vodafone and Reliance Jio, powering modems, RF systems, and automotive connectivity. These firms compete via R&D investments, alliances, and mergers, addressing spectrum fragmentation, security, and low-latency demands in ultra-reliable networks. Market leaders like Ericsson and Nokia secure major deals, such as Bharti Airtel in India and TIM Brasil expansions, while Huawei leads in China with millions of base stations.
Dell Technologies Inc. completes the top tier with hardware-software ecosystems optimized for 5G scalability. Dell focuses on open, standards-based infrastructure, high-performance servers, and supply chain resilience for multi-cloud 5G cores. Collectively, these companies propel a market projected to surge from $43.5 billion in 2025 to over $675 billion by 2034, fueled by AI optimization, private networks, and applications in healthcare, mining, and autonomous systems. Asia-Pacific leads deployments, with North America and Europe following through government-backed rollouts and innovations in mmWave components. Strategic collaborations, like ZTE-Qualcomm AI products at MWC 2025, underscore their role in global connectivity backbones.
